With 90,000 customers worldwide, Oracle, the world’s largest business software company, recently announced that it will join the Blockchain world.

Software development chairman, Thomas Kurian, said the company will present a platform-as-a-service product this month, and applications based on decentralized accounting next month.

The California-based company is working with Bank of Chile to register interbank transactions in a hyper-leader. In addition, they have been working with the Nigerian government, which is reportedly trying to use blockchain technology to document customs and import duties.

According to the Bloomberg media, Oracle’s products will also be launched to pharmaceutical companies for the management of drug supply chains.
